Work
  • Oct 2023 - Now
    Defants
    Developer Security Analyst

    At Defants, a cutting-edge startup in Rennes, France, I’ve grown as a software engineer by tackling complex, innovative projects in the forensics and DFIR industry. As part of the Core Team, I’ve contributed to Defants AIR, a distributed and scalable forensics platform, while driving R&D initiatives from concept to completion.

    Key Projects:

    • Distributed Microservice Development: Built a scalable microservice integrated into Defants AIR, focusing on seamless system integration and performance optimization.
    • Sub-Graph Analysis Algorithm: Implemented an advanced algorithm for IoB discovery within a semantic network, working with complex data structures and performance constraints.
    • Rust Full-Text Binary Index: Designed an asynchronous, distributed index with a custom memory-mapped storage solution and Actix-based API, showcasing Rust’s capabilities for high-performance systems.

    Skills and Growth:

    • Mastery of Rust and Golang for building distributed systems.
    • Expertise in distributed architecture and software design.
    • Strong problem-solving skills in innovative and high-stakes contexts.
    • Effective collaboration in cross-functional teams to deliver complex projects.

    Defants has been a transformative experience, allowing me to deepen my technical expertise while contributing meaningfully to groundbreaking solutions. Every project has been a step forward in my journey as a skilled and confident software engineer.

  • Sep 2022 - Sep 2023
    Ministry of Justice
    Software Security Engineer

    As a Software Security Engineer at the French Ministry of Justice, I contributed to the Cybersecurity department of ANTENJ by leading the development of a secure operating system from the ground up. This role allowed me to gain deep expertise in system-level programming, security architecture, and the software development lifecycle.

    My key achievements included designing and implementing advanced security protocols, multi-layer virtualization, and a scalable update infrastructure. The OS was successfully deployed in production on numerous machines for collaborators, meeting stringent security requirements while maintaining high usability standards.

    This role also marked my first professional experience in software engineering, where I developed critical skills such as:

    • Effective communication and collaboration within multidisciplinary teams
    • Problem-solving and analytical thinking to address complex technical challenges
    • Project management and organizational skills to deliver results on time

    Working in a high-stakes environment, I honed my ability to write efficient, secure, and maintainable code while contributing to mission-critical projects. This experience has equipped me with a strong technical foundation and the adaptability to thrive in dynamic, fast-paced environments.

  • Aug 2021 - Sep 2021
    Ministry of Justice
    Software Security Engineer Intern

    During my internship at ANTENJ, I designed and developed a Python-based network security monitoring tool to manage and monitor the activity of all public endpoints on the platform. Leveraging tools like Nmap and Nessus, I created a solution that provided real-time insights into network vulnerabilities and ensured robust security oversight. Additionally, I gained hands-on experience with Splunk for data storage, visualization, and analysis, enhancing my ability to represent and interpret complex security data effectively.

    This project allowed me to deepen my expertise in network security, Python programming, tool integration, and data representation, while also honing my ability to deliver practical, high-impact solutions in a professional environment.

    Key Skills Gained:

    • Python Development: Built a scalable and efficient monitoring tool.
    • Security Tools Integration: Worked with Nmap and Nessus for vulnerability assessment.
    • Data Storage and Visualization: Utilized Splunk for data representation and analysis.
    • Problem-Solving: Addressed complex security challenges with innovative solutions.
    • Collaboration: Worked effectively within a multidisciplinary team to deliver results.

    This internship was a pivotal step in my career, equipping me with hands-on experience in cybersecurity, software development, and data analysis, and reinforcing my passion for building secure, reliable systems.

  • Jun 2017 - Jul 2017
    Ford Garage
    Mechanic

    During my time as a Mechanic Apprentice at a Ford garage, I gained hands-on experience in vehicle maintenance and repair, specializing in Ford models. I worked closely with experienced technicians, learning to diagnose and troubleshoot mechanical issues, perform routine services, and conduct detailed inspections. This role honed my skills in using diagnostic tools, understanding automotive systems, and adhering to safety standards. Additionally, I developed valuable human skills such as:

    • Effective communication with team members and customers
    • Problem-solving and critical thinking
    • Time management and efficiency
    • Teamwork and collaboration
    • Customer service and satisfaction
    • Attention to detail and precision

    My apprenticeship not only enhanced my technical abilities but also reinforced my commitment to providing high-quality automotive service.